Buying Guide: Key Considerations for 6000-Watt Dual Fuel Generators
Fuel flexibility, starting method, noise, and safety features top the list when choosing a 6000-watt dual-fuel generator. Consider how and where you’ll use the unit to balance power needs with portability and cost.
- Fuel choice: Dual-fuel units let you switch between gasoline and propane. Gasoline generally provides higher surge capacity, while propane can extend run time and offer easier storage. Determine which fuel you’ll rely on most during outages.
- Starting method: Electric start is convenient, but ensure a reliable battery and backup recoil start as a fallback. Remote start adds convenience for remote activation.
- Power quality: Inverter generators deliver cleaner power with low THD, making them safer for sensitive electronics. If you need to run laptops or CPAP machines, prioritize inverter technology.
- Safety features: Look for CO sensors and automatic shutoff, especially for indoor or semi-enclosed use. A bonded-neutral 240V option can support EV charging in some models.
- Transfer switch readiness: If you plan to power a whole-house setup, choose a unit that is transfer switch ready or pair it with a compatible transfer switch.
- Portability: Weigh the unit and consider wheels or handles for easier transport, especially for larger frames like 6–7 kW models.
Frequently Asked Questions
- What is the difference between surge watts and running watts? – Surge watts measure the immediate power available when starting a load, while running watts indicate continuous power during normal operation.
- Are dual-fuel generators easier to store fuel for? – Propane stores longer and is less prone to gum buildup, but gasoline can deliver higher surge power; plan fuel storage accordingly.
- Is inverter power necessary for sensitive electronics? – Yes, inverter-generated power is cleaner with lower total harmonic distortion, reducing risk to electronics.
- Can these generators run a whole-house backup? – Some models are transfer switch ready and designed for whole-house backup, but installation often requires a dedicated transfer switch and professional wiring.
- What maintenance should be performed regularly? – Check oil levels, fuel quality, spark plugs, and air filters. Follow manufacturer-specific intervals for oil changes and service.
